The state shouldn't subsidise ANY special interests, if there isn't enough demand for their products or services to survive without subsidies they shouldn't be running that business, regardless of who they are or how much money they already have. It's when Government has the power to give special interests the wealth of the people that we create opportunities and incentives for the greedy to manipulate and corrupt the force of Government, the libertarian solution is to remove that power from Government period - If you can get Rich by selling goods and services to people for a price they are willing to pay then go for it, you're absolutely free to do so, but if you can't do that without receiving money from the state then it's time to find a new business.
